How it Works
DACO advanced optical bi-stable shutter devices are pulse-driven. When the shutter receives the positive/negative pulse, the shutter moves in its "On" position, it will stay there even when the operating voltage is removed. The unit will return to the "Off" position when it receives the reverse negative/positive pulse.
